Search a number
-
+
16592793399 = 32713151134171
BaseRepresentation
bin11110111010000000…
…11110111100110111
31120211101021020110200
433131000132330313
5232440223342044
611342253051543
71125120262650
oct173500367467
946741236420
1016592793399
1170452212a6
123270a86bb3
13174582a860
14b359a0527
15671a8d369
hex3dd01ef37

16592793399 has 48 divisors (see below), whose sum is σ = 29693873664. Its totient is φ = 8694216000.

The previous prime is 16592793397. The next prime is 16592793419. The reversal of 16592793399 is 99339729561.

16592793399 is a `hidden beast` number, since 1 + 6 + 592 + 7 + 9 + 3 + 39 + 9 = 666.

It is not a de Polignac number, because 16592793399 - 21 = 16592793397 is a prime.

It is a Harshad number since it is a multiple of its sum of digits (63).

It is a congruent number.

It is not an unprimeable number, because it can be changed into a prime (16592793391) by changing a digit.

It is a polite number, since it can be written in 47 ways as a sum of consecutive naturals, for example, 56584 + ... + 190754.

It is an arithmetic number, because the mean of its divisors is an integer number (618622368).

Almost surely, 216592793399 is an apocalyptic number.

16592793399 is a deficient number, since it is larger than the sum of its proper divisors (13101080265).

16592793399 is a wasteful number, since it uses less digits than its factorization.

16592793399 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 134348 (or 134345 counting only the distinct ones).

The product of its digits is 24800580, while the sum is 63.

The spelling of 16592793399 in words is "sixteen billion, five hundred ninety-two million, seven hundred ninety-three thousand, three hundred ninety-nine".

Divisors: 1 3 7 9 13 21 39 63 91 117 151 273 453 819 1057 1359 1963 3171 5889 9513 13741 17667 41223 123669 134171 402513 939197 1207539 1744223 2817591 5232669 8452773 12209561 15698007 20259821 36628683 60779463 109886049 141818747 182338389 263377673 425456241 790133019 1276368723 1843643711 2370399057 5530931133 16592793399